Abstract

Work-related stress is the result of actions, situations, and external events that place excessive psychological or physical demands on individuals. Work-related stress indirectly reduces employee performance, leading to a high turnover rate among outsourced employees on a large scale. A problem that almost always arises every year is the demand from outsourced employees for wage increases; this occurs because the cost of living continues to rise every year. The peak of this wage-related issue usually takes the form of strikes carried out by employees against their companies. Regarding the method, there are various algorithms or techniques that can be used for classifying levels of work-related stress, according to previous research and literature. Some previous studies indicate that the SVM (Support Vector Machine) method yields fairly good accuracy. In this study, the results showed no significant anomalies, and no very strong correlations (approaching 1 or -1) were found
